Overview

St. John’s Medical College is located in Bangalore, Karnataka, India. Established in 1963, it offers undergraduate and postgraduate medical programs, diploma courses, nursing programs, and allied health sciences courses.

Programs Offered

St. John’s Medical College provides the following healthcare programs:
Bachelor of Medicine, Bachelor of Surgery (MBBS): A foundational undergraduate program for aspiring medical professionals.
Doctor of Medicine (MD): Postgraduate programs in various medical specialties.
Master of Surgery (MS): Postgraduate programs in surgical disciplines.
Diploma Courses: Specialized diploma programs in medical fields.
Bachelor of Science (B.Sc.) in Nursing: Undergraduate nursing program.
Master of Science (M.Sc.) in Nursing: Postgraduate nursing program.
Allied Health Sciences Programs: Includes programs such as Medical Imaging Technology and Anaesthesia Technology.

Accreditation

St. John’s Medical College is recognized by:
National Medical Commission (NMC), formerly the Medical Council of India (MCI).
– Affiliated with Rajiv Gandhi University of Health Sciences (RGUHS), Bangalore.
– Accredited by the National Assessment and Accreditation Council (NAAC) with an “A” grade.

Admissions

Application Requirements

For MBBS:

  • Completion of 10+2 with Physics, Chemistry, Biology, and English.
  • Minimum 50% marks in PCB (40% for reserved categories).
  • Qualifying score in NEET (National Eligibility cum Entrance Test).

For MD/MS:

  • MBBS degree from a recognized institution.
  • Qualifying score in NEET-PG.

General Requirements:

  • Submission of academic transcripts, NEET scorecard, and other required documents.

Tuition Fees

  • MBBS: Approximately INR 1,50,000–2,00,000 per year. Fees vary for different quotas.
  • MD/MS: Fees may vary by specialty. Prospective students are advised to contact the institution for detailed fee structures.
